一种残膜回收机防缠绕挑膜装置的制 一种秧草收获机用电力驱动行走机构

基于定位技术的厂区人员识别方法及系统与流程

2022-10-11 11:39:18 来源:中国专利 TAG:


1.本发明涉及电厂生产区内人员识别技术领域,具体涉及一种基于定位技术的厂区人员识别方法及系统。


背景技术:

[0002]“安全第一”一直是电厂生产的基本方针,进行安全管理、规范安全生产和杜绝员工危险行为等是电厂企业管理的重中之中。目前电厂企业的安全管理主要是以安全人员现场巡视为主,耗费人力高、效率低、覆盖面小、无法做到24小时监督,留下安全隐患。
[0003]
近年来随着物联网和互联网技术的飞速发展,各行各业包括电力行业开始利用人员定位、图像识别、大数据分析等新技术研究和应用电厂生产安全管理系统,进一步提升电厂生产企业安全管理水平,通过系统智能判别并及时警示检修维护人员可能存在的现场作业风险,把“被动的安全事故应对”转变到“智能发现安全问题、及时预防与阻止安全事故”。
[0004]
现有人员智能识别系统大多基于图像识别技术实现,但是,在具体运用中,仅利用图像识别技术在很多应用场景中都存在弊端,比如,夜晚灯光暗弱障碍导致图像获取不清晰,角度障碍导致面部信息获取不全等,这些问题都会导致人脸识别失败无法获取到人员信息。当摄像头拍摄到并识别出违章行为,如未戴安全帽或抽烟行为等,但由于灯光或角度问题只捕捉到行为画面,无法清晰捕捉到人脸画面,从而无法准确获取到违章人员的身份信息。


技术实现要素:

[0005]
为解决现有技术中存在的不足,本发明的目的在于,提供一种基于定位技术的厂区人员识别方法及系统,利用图像识别和人员定位技术,使得当摄像头拍摄到并识别出违章行为,但无法进行违章人员人脸识别时,也能准确识别出人员信息,实现智能判别工作人员的危险作业行为并发出报警,及时警示该人员。
[0006]
本发明采用如下的技术方案。
[0007]
一种基于定位技术的厂区人员识别方法,所述方法包括步骤:(1)数据采集模块收集员工信息和摄像头信息发送给图像识别模块,摄像头模块拍摄监控画面发送给图像识别模块;(2)图像识别模块接收监控画面进行违章行为识别,对违章员工进行人脸识别获得违章人员信息,生成违章工单发送到业务中台模块;(3)业务中台模块接收并遍历违章工单,找到缺少违章人员信息的违章工单,即人脸识别失败的违章工单;对该违章行为基于人员定位识别技术进行二次人员信息识别,获得违章人员信息,生成违章工单。
[0008]
进一步地,所述步骤(1)中,员工信息包括员工姓名、工号、照片、定位卡号;摄像头信息包括摄像头编号、二维坐标信息、摄像头拍摄边射线1与原点x射线方向夹角θ。
[0009]
进一步地,数据采集模块收集员工信息,并将员工姓名、工号、照片与定位卡号绑
定在一起,使得每个定位卡号唯一对应员工工号;数据采集模块收集摄像头信息,并将摄像头编号和摄像头的二维坐标信息绑定在一起,使得每个摄像头编号唯一对应二维坐标。
[0010]
进一步地,所述步骤(2)中,违章工单包括违章行为图像、摄像头编号、拍摄时间和违章人员信息。
[0011]
进一步地,所述步骤(3)中,包括具体步骤:(3.1)遍历每条违章工单的违章人员工号,找到工号为空的违章工单,即人脸识别失败的违章工单;(3.2)根据该违章工单的摄像头编号在业务中台数据库中查询到该摄像头编号对应的摄像头二维坐标(a,b),根据拍摄半径和夹角θ计算摄像头拍摄区域x,y范围;(3.3)在定位基站及基站服务器推送的定位卡位置坐标数据库中,找到该拍摄时间段在厂区的定位卡位置坐标,遍历所有坐标与拍摄区域x,y范围比对,找出该范围内的定位卡号;(3.4)如果只找到一个定位卡号,则业务中台模块通过定位卡号查询到对应的违章人员信息,从而补全违章工单;如果找到多个定位卡号,则将该工单记录到特殊违章工单中,等待人工处理。
[0012]
进一步地,摄像头拍摄区域x,y范围需满足以下三个条件:a、摄像头拍摄区域内任一点(x,y)到摄像头坐标(a,b)的距离小于等于拍摄半径;b、过点(x,y)和摄像头坐标(a,b)的向量与拍摄边射线1单位向量α的夹角范围大于等于0
°
且小于等于90
°
;c、过点(x,y)和摄像头坐标(a,b)的向量与拍摄边射线2单位向量β的夹角范围大于等于0
°
且小于等于90
°

[0013]
一种基于定位技术的厂区人员识别系统,所述系统包括数据采集模块、摄像头模块、图像识别模块、定位卡、定位基站及基站服务器、业务中台模块;数据采集模块,收集员工信息和摄像头信息发送给图像识别模块;摄像头模块,拍摄监控画面发送给图像识别模块;图像识别模块,接收监控画面进行违章行为识别,对违章员工进行人脸识别获得违章人员信息,生成违章工单发送到业务中台模块;定位卡,用于发出定位脉冲信息;定位基站及基站服务器,用于接收定位卡发出的定位脉冲信息,从而确定定位卡位置坐标;业务中台模块,接收并遍历违章工单,找到缺少违章人员信息的违章工单,即人脸识别失败的违章工单;对该违章行为根据人员定位卡位置坐标进行二次人员信息识别,获得违章人员信息,生成违章工单。
[0014]
进一步地,摄像头模块包括摄像头和摄像头服务器平台,摄像头服务器平台存储摄像头编号、摄像头ip地址和每个摄像头的视频流信息,同时提供调用接口。
[0015]
进一步地,图像识别模块中维护有摄像头编号及摄像头ip地址,并定时通过摄像头ip地址调用接口获取视频流信息。
[0016]
进一步地,定位卡进入到定位基站覆盖范围内会定时向定位基站发送定位脉冲信
息;定位基站收到定位卡所发的定位脉冲信息后会定时向基站服务器发送信息,基站服务器将信息进行汇总处理测算出定位卡位置坐标(x,y);基站服务器定时向业务中台模块推送该时段在厂区内所有定位卡位置坐标信息。
[0017]
本发明的有益效果在于,与现有技术相比,本发明利用图像识别和人员定位技术,使得当摄像头拍摄到并识别出违章行为,但无法进行违章人员人脸识别时,也能准确识别出人员信息,实现智能判别工作人员的危险作业行为并发出报警,及时警示该人员。
附图说明
[0018]
图1是摄像头拍摄边射线夹角示意图;图2是本发明所述的基于定位技术的厂区人员识别系统示意图;图3是业务中台模块程序流程图;图4是摄像头拍摄区域示意图。
具体实施方式
[0019]
下面结合附图对本技术作进一步描述。以下实施例仅用于更加清楚地说明本发明的技术方案,而不能以此来限制本技术的保护范围。
[0020]
本发明所述的基于定位技术的厂区人员识别系统,包括数据采集模块、摄像头模块、图像识别模块、定位卡、定位基站及基站服务器、业务中台模块。
[0021]
数据采集模块,负责收集员工信息和摄像头信息,员工信息包括员工姓名、工号、照片、定位卡号等;摄像头信息包括摄像头编号,二维坐标信息,摄像头拍摄边射线1与原点x射线方向夹角θ。
[0022]
如图1所示,从原点x射线正方向起,逆时针第一条拍摄边为拍摄边射线1,则另一条为摄像头拍摄边射线2;夹角θ也是按逆时针计算,范围[0,360
°
)。
[0023]
摄像头模块,负责拍摄采集监控画面。
[0024]
图像识别模块,负责将摄像头模块所采集到的监控画面进行智能识别,识别是否有员工违章行为,以及进一步对违章员工进行人脸识别,获取违章人员信息。将违章行为图像、摄像头编号、拍摄时间和对应的违章人员信息发送到业务中台模块。
[0025]
定位卡,用于发出定位脉冲信息。
[0026]
定位基站及基站服务器,用于接收定位卡发出的定位脉冲信息,从而确定定位卡所在位置。
[0027]
业务中台模块,将图像识别模块所发送过来的违章行为图像和对应的违章人员信息进行处理生成报警处理工单。若图像识别模块发送的数据中,有只发送了违章行为图像没识别出对应的违章人员信息的情况,业务中台模块将对该类缺少违章人员信息的违章行为图像利用人员定位识别方法进行二次信息识别,识别出对应的违章人员信息后,生成报警处理工单。如图2所示。
[0028]
数据采集模块在收集员工信息时将员工照片、定位卡号与员工信息绑定在一起,使得每个定位卡都有唯一对应的员工工号。将摄像头编号也和每个摄像头的二维坐标信息绑定在一起,使得每个摄像头编号都有唯一对应的二维坐标。下述摄像头模块、图像识别模块和业务中台模块中的摄像头编号都是一样的。
[0029]
摄像头模块分为摄像头和摄像头服务器平台,摄像头分布在电厂的各个区域,负责对所辖区域进行监控;摄像头服务器平台负责维护及存储摄像头编号、摄像头ip地址和每个摄像头的视频流信息,同时提供接口,其它平台可以通过摄像头ip地址调用接口获取视频流信息。摄像头和摄像头服务器平台通过网络进行通讯。
[0030]
图像识别模块中维护有摄像头编号及摄像头ip地址,并定时通过摄像头ip地址,调用摄像头视频流信息。然后对调用到的视频画面进行图像识别,若识别出违章行为,则保存违章行为图像截图,并对违章人员进行人脸识别,得到违章人员的工号和姓名等信息,然后记录下所有违章行为图像截图,以及对应的违章人员工号、姓名、拍摄的摄像头编号、拍摄时间等,生成违章工单。若在对违章人员进行人脸识别失败时,违章人员工号和姓名记录将会为空,但是截图、摄像头编号、时间等信息依旧会被记录。图像识别模块最后将生成的违章工单发送到业务中台模块。
[0031]
定位卡,即人员定位卡只要进入到电厂基站所覆盖的范围内,就会每500ms向基站发送定位脉冲信息。
[0032]
定位基站及基站服务器,基站收到定位卡所发的定位脉冲信息后就会向基站服务器发送信息,基站服务器将信息进行汇总和处理后,可测算出定位卡所在的(x,y)坐标。基站服务器每500ms向业务中台模块推送该时段在厂区内所有定位卡位置信息。
[0033]
(x,y)坐标是根据将电厂某指定位置设置为(0,0)点,然后以(0,0)点为原点确定电厂基站所覆盖的任一位置的(x,y)坐标,确保电厂任一位置都有唯一的二维(x,y)坐标与之对应。
[0034]
每个摄像头模块都有唯一固定的二维(x,y)坐标,在业务中台模块中已通过摄像头编号进行一一对应存储。
[0035]
如图3所示,业务中台模块,在收到图像识别模块发送的违章工单后,首先,遍历排查每条违章工单是否缺失违章人员工号,找到工号为空的违章工单,即人脸识别失败的违章工单。其次,根据该违章工单的摄像头编号在业务中台数据库中查询到该摄像头编号对应的摄像头二维坐标(a,b)。然后,根据拍摄半径和夹角θ算出摄像头拍摄区域x,y的范围,本发明实施例中拍摄半径为20m。最后,在定位基站及基站服务器推送的定位卡位置坐标数据库缓存中,找到该拍摄时间段的在厂区的定位卡位置坐标信息,遍历所有坐标与拍摄区域x,y范围公式比对,从而找出该范围内的定位卡号,业务中台模块通过定位卡号可以查询到对应的员工工号、姓名等人员信息,从而补全违章工单中的缺失工号。
[0036]
如果遍历完所有坐标在该拍摄区域x,y的范围内只找到一个定位卡信息,则即能锁定唯一违章员工工号。如果找到多个定位卡信息,则将该工单记录到特殊违章工单中,做进一步筛查处理或者人工处理。
[0037]
电厂生产区环境一般人员比较少,所以一般只会有一个定位卡信息。所以本发明方法非常适用于这种人员聚集不多的区域,是一种高效便捷的筛查方法。
[0038]
图像识别模块会实时发送违章工单,只要一查到违章就会立即向业务中台模块发送。定位基站及基站服务器向业务中台模块推送的实时定位卡位置信息,业务中台会缓存一天的信息。
[0039]
如图4所示,x,y范围需满足以下三个条件:1、摄像头拍摄区域内任一点(x,y)到摄像头坐标(a,b)的距离小于等于拍摄半径;
2、过点(x,y)和摄像头坐标(a,b)的向量与拍摄边射线1单位向量α的夹角范围:大于等于0
°
且小于等于90
°
;3、过点(x,y)和摄像头坐标(a,b)的向量与拍摄边射线2单位向量β的夹角范围:大于等于0
°
且小于等于90
°

[0040]
则推出公式:整理可得x,y范围:本发明的有益效果在于,与现有技术相比,本发明利用图像识别和人员定位技术,使得当摄像头拍摄到并识别出违章行为,但无法进行违章人员人脸识别时,也能准确识别出人员信息,实现智能判别工作人员的危险作业行为并发出报警,及时警示该人员。
[0041]
本发明申请人结合说明书附图对本发明的实施示例做了详细的说明与描述,但是本领域技术人员应该理解,以上实施示例仅为本发明的优选实施方案,详尽的说明只是为了帮助读者更好地理解本发明精神,而并非对本发明保护范围的限制,相反,任何基于本发明的发明精神所作的任何改进或修饰都应当落在本发明的保护范围之内。
再多了解一些

本文用于创业者技术爱好者查询,仅供学习研究,如用于商业用途,请联系技术所有人。

发表评论 共有条评论
用户名: 密码:
验证码: 匿名发表

相关文献